Serbia marks 23rd anniversary of NATO bombing

On March 24, 23 years ago, the 11-week NATO began bombing of the Federal 
Republic of Yugoslavia (FRY) over Belgarde policy in the then Serbia's province 
of Kosovo, which sought independence. 

According to unofficial sources, about 2,500 civilians and about 1,000 soldiers 
and police officers were killed. Infrastructure, businesses, health facilities, 
media houses and military facilities were severely damaged in the 78-day 
bombing.

The central commemoration of the „Day of Remembrance of the Victims of the NATO 
Aggression“ will be held in the central town of Kraljevo.

The FRY Government and many legal experts described the bombing as illegal 
aggression because it was not approved by the UN Security Council but by the 
General Assembly.

It followed unsuccessful negotiations held at Rambouillet, France, on resolving 
the Kosovo crisis, during which Pristina accepted the conditions while Belgrade 
rejected them.

The bombing ended on June 10, with the adoption of UN Security Council 
Resolution 1244, followed by the withdrawal of the Belgrade army and police 
from Kosovo and the arrival of the NATO-led international military troops and 
the European legal mission.

UNHCR has said that 230,000 Serbs and Roma left Kosovo since the arrival of 
peacekeepers while 800,000 Albanian refugees have returned.
